201522422ENew York: Bleecker Street Film Co. / Trumbo Productions 2015. First Edition. Paperbound 34†x 11†folded into 4 panels. Specially printed for distribution to members of the Academy of Motion Pictures Arts & Sciences in consideration for nominations for the film Bridge of Spies written by Matt Charman Ethan Coen and Joel Coen directed by Steven Spielberg starring Tom Hanks Mark Rylance Alan Alda and Amy Ryan. Illustrated with stills and production photos from the film. Fine. Mark Rylance won an Oscar for Best Supporting Actor and the film received nominations for Best Picture Best Original Screenplay Best Original Score Best Sound Mixing and Best Production Design. 2016180641Cody Wyoming: Buffalo Bill Center of the West 2016. Softcover. VG minimal shelf wear at corners otherwise unread. Off-white illustrated wraps 79 pp full color photos and illustrations throughout. "This special exhibition now closed at the Center but traveling focuses on the migrations of elk and other charismatic wide-ranging wildlife in the Greater Yellowstone Ecosystem. It explores the challenges these animals face as they leave Yellowstone National Park and cross into surrounding multiple-use and private lands in search of winter resources. Their journeys link the ecosystem's outermost foothills and ranchlands to its deepest mountain wilderness." - from corresponding exhibition website. Buffalo Bill Center of the West unknown books

200520416ELos Angeles: United Artists 2005. First Edition. Original souvenir program for the film ‘Capote’. Paperbound 7†x 10â€. Fine copy in printed wrappers. The film was written for the screen by Dan Futterman directed by Bennett Miller and starred Philip Seymour Hoffman in the title role Chris Cooper R.D. Reid and Catherine Keener as Harper Lee. It was based on the book ‘Capote: A Biography’ by Gerald Clarke. Philip Seymour Hoffman won an Oscar for Best Performance by an Actor in a Leading Role and the film received Oscar nominations for Best Achievement in Directing Best Motion Picture of the Year Best Performance by an Actress in a Supporting Role Catherine Keener and Best Writing Adapted Screenplay. 201522573EBurbank CA: Marvel Studios 2015. Original tech scout location study material for the Marvel Studios Avengers film Captain America: Civil War. With the film’s secret working title ‘Sputnik’ printed on the cover. Spiralbound unpaginated 8 1/2†x 11†printed double-sided - roughly 3/4†thick. Illustrated throughout with technical drawings computer generated images in black & white and color and color photographs. With occasional notations in pencil and with organizational subject tabs at the outer edge. The material belonged to an original crew member of the film’s production unit. Fine condition. Captain America: Civil War written by Christopher Marcus and Stephen McFeely is the sequel to 2011's Captain America: The First Avenger and 2014's Captain America: The Winter Soldier and the thirteenth film in the Marvel Cinematic Universe MCU. It was directed by Anthony and Joe Russ and stars Chris Evans as Steve Rogers / Captain America alongside an ensemble cast including Robert Downey Jr. as Tony Stark / Iron Man Scarlett Johansson as Natasha Romanoff / Black Widow Sebastian Stan as Bucky Barnes / Winter Soldier Anthony Mackie as Sam Wilson / Falcon Don Cheadle as Lt. James Rhodes / War Machine Jeremy Renner as Clint Barton / Hawkeye Chadwick Boseman as T’Challa / Black Panther Paul Bettany as Vision Elizabeth Olsen as Wanda Maximoff / Scarlet Witch Paul Rudd as Scott Lang / Ant-Man Emily VanCamp Tom Holland as Peter Parker / Spider-Man Frank Grillo as Brock Rumlow / Crossbones William Hurt and Daniel Bruhl as Zemo. The film tells the developing story of international conflict and how the Avengers fractures into opposing factions—one led by Steve Rogers Captain America and the other by Tony Stark Iron Man with Helmut Zemo a Slovakia colonel-turned-terrorist who is obsessed with defeating the Avengers. 201822702ELos Angeles: Fox Searchlight 2018. First Edition. Small format paperbound 5 1/4†x 8 1/4†102 pages. This is first appearance in book form of this screenplay specially printed for distribution to members of the Academy of Motion Pictures Arts & Sciences in consideration for nomination of the Best Screenplay. Prints the complete shooting script for the film The Favourite written by Deborah Davis and Tony McNamara. Fine in printed wrappers. The film was directed by Yorgos Lanthimos and stars Olivia Colman Emma Stone and Rachel Weisz. Set in early 18th century England a frail Queen Anne Colman occupies the throne and her close friend Lady Sarah Weisz governs the country in her stead. When a new servant Abigail Stone all bets are off. Olivia Colman won a Best Actress Oscar and Golden Globe for her performance and the film was nominated for 9 more Oscars; Best Picture Best Director Best Original Screenplay Best Supporting Actress Weisz and Stone Best Cinematography Best Costume Design Best Production Design and Best Film Editing.
